Innuendo
English Meaning
An oblique hint; a remote allusion or reference, usually derogatory to a person or thing not named; an insinuation.
- An indirect or subtle, usually derogatory implication in expression; an insinuation.
- Law A plaintiff's interpretation in a libel suit of allegedly libelous or slanderous material.
- Law A parenthetic explanation of a word or charge in a legal document.
